Rangers work at Zhamashi management and protection station in Qinghai


Rangers of the Zhamashi management and protection station take part in a patrol task in the Qilian Mountain National Park in northwest China's Qinghai Province, Dec. 8, 2020. There are currently 228 rangers working at the Zhamashi management and protection station, which is located within the Qilian Mountain National Park. The rangers, trek 20 kilometers every day in patrols, shoulder the responsibility of keeping the park's forests safe as well as monitoring its flora and fauna resources. (Xinhua/Zhang Hongxiang)
